Mercuri's two T20 ventures may not be so different after all with the EuroT20 Slam following in the path already laid by Global T20 Canada. ET20 Slam seems like a bit of a hybrid between GT20 and the Full Member T20 tournaments. There will apparently be three venues (Dublin, Edinburgh, Amsterdam) each hosting 10 matches, thereby saving on much of the travel/accommodation/venue costs. However, the other 3 cities nominally participating in the ET20 Slam will never see their teams play live. This doesn't fill me with hope that Mercuri is capable of learning and adapting their product.

ET20 Teams: Dublin Chiefs, Belfast Titans, Amsterdam Kings, Rotterdam Rhinos, Edinburgh Rocks, Glasgow Giants.

Global T20 announcement at Brampton City Hall : https://www.facebook.com/SportsTrendsCa ... o_explicit

Hightlights:
  • Brampton will be host to the 2019 tournament. Final venue not yet decided. This is the most significant development from year one. Will it be reflected by more fans in the stands?
  • Drop-in pitches well be used
  • NY Legends have been axed (by the ICC apparently). Another Canadian city will have the honour of being represented from afar by foreign mercenaries. So weird.
  • Apparently, 2-3 Canadians in the starting XI, thanks to ICC pushback. Really? It took the ICC to get such a modest increase in Canadian content?
  • Did Jason Harper say the GT20 draft would pushed back (again) to June 20?
